Navigating the Storm: An Examination of the Recent Turbulence in DeFi and Its Financial Implications

“Gauntlet, a risk management firm, suggests a zero value for the Loan-to-Value (LTV) ratio of CRV tokens on Aave, a renowned lending and borrowing platform. This follows a drop in CRV liquidity, represented by a $158 million collateral account, and aims to prevent potential loan borrows. This controversial move traces back to an exploit on Curve Finance, significantly impacting CRV’s price and threatening liquidation of some assets.”

Dubai’s Crypto Expansion: VARA Grants Operational License to Japan’s Nomura Subsidiary

“Dubai’s Virtual Asset Regulatory Authority (VARA) expands crypto services throughout the United Arab Emirates by granting an operational license to Laser Digital, the crypto branch of the Japanese financial giant Nomura. This approval empowers Laser Digital to offer diverse crypto services, including broker-dealer services and investment management. This aligns with Dubai’s strategic positioning as a regional cryptocurrency hub.”

Tether’s Booming Stablecoin Reserves: Strategic Masterstroke or Future Liability?

Tether, a recognized stablecoin issuer, saw its reserves surge to $3.3 billion in Q2 2023, showing strategic asset management. The company also reported a 30% quarterly profit increase with earnings exceeding $1 billion. Their portfolio includes other stablecoins and the recent success signifies viable long-term strategies, prompting confidence within the crypto community.

Navigating the Turbulence: CFO Change, Rising Revenues and Legal Battles in Digital Currency Group

Digital Currency Group (DCG) has appointed Mark Shifke as the new CFO, following the departure of former CFO Michael Kraines. DCG has reported Q2 revenues of $216 million but also consolidated quarterly losses of $79 million. Ongoing negotiations to settle claims for defunct subsidiary Genesis Global Holdco and a lawsuit from creditor Gemini Trust hint at turbulent times for DCG.

Exploring BALD Coin Controversy: Is SBF the Mysterious Mastermind or an Innocent Bystander?

A recent controversial revelation links Sam Bankman-Fried (SBF), the alleged mastermind behind the BALD memecoin that humorously refers to Coinbase CEO Brian Armstrong. After BALD’s dramatic initial trading gain, an 85% price drop sparked allegations of a ‘rug pull’. Blockchain enthusiasts link the Ethereum wallet behind BALD’s deployment to SBF with evidence showing substantial funds transfers from FTX and Alameda Research-associated wallets. However, amid these rumors, the crypto community awaits concrete proof before drawing conclusions.

IRS Ruling on Crypto: Balancing Tax Transparency and Innovation in Blockchain

“The Internal Revenue Service (IRS) recently ruled that crypto investors should include rewards from validation activities on proof-of-stake networks as income. The same principle applies to investors staking tokens through a cryptocurrency exchange. This ruling provides tax transparency in the crypto space but could create anxiety among stakeholders due to potential implications on blockchain innovation and decentralization.”
